What Are Black Goji Berry Capsules?
Black goji berry capsules hold the dried black wolfberry, Lycium ruthenicum, inside a simple vegetarian capsule. The black goji berry is the darker, rarer cousin of the common red goji berry. Where red goji berries glow orange, these berries run so deep they read as black. That color is the whole story. It comes from anthocyanins, the purple pigments also found in blueberries and elderberries, packed here at a level few fruits reach.
Black Goji vs Red Goji Berry
Red goji berries lead with carotenoids and a sweet-tart flavor. Black goji berries lead with anthocyanins and a milder, rounder taste. Both belong to the goji berry family. Only the black wolfberry turns a glass of water into a swirl of purple and blue.

How Do Black Goji Berry Capsules Work?
The Herb
Lycium ruthenicum, the black wolfberry, sourced from Nuomuhong in the Qaidam Basin (36.45 N, 96.43 E).
The Mechanism: Petunidin Anthocyanins
Black goji berries are one of the richest known sources of acylated anthocyanins. The dominant compound is a petunidin-based anthocyanin often called petanin, which makes up more than 78 percent of the berry’s total anthocyanin content. These pigments act as antioxidants that help the body manage everyday oxidative stress.
Why Qinghai Terroir Matters
Anthocyanin content changes with where the berry grows. Fruit from Qinghai has been measured between 18 and 31 mg per gram, higher than Xinjiang, Gansu, Inner Mongolia, or Ningxia. High altitude, more than 3,250 hours of sunshine a year, and cold desert nights push the plant to build more pigment. That is why we source Qinghai fruit and nothing else.
The Evidence
According to a 2023 review in the journal Nutrients by Lee and Choi, Lycium ruthenicum is rich in anthocyanins and polysaccharides and has been studied for antioxidant, anti-inflammatory, and immune-supporting activity (PMID 37836464).

Critical Usage: Dosage and Contraindications
How to Take Black Goji Berry Capsules
Take two capsules daily with water and food, or as directed by your healthcare provider. Two capsules deliver 1,000 mg of whole black goji berry.
Who Should Be Careful
Black goji, like red goji, may interact with blood thinners such as warfarin, and with medications for blood sugar or blood pressure. If you are pregnant, nursing, taking medication, or managing a health condition, talk with your healthcare provider before use.

Frequently Asked Questions About Black Goji Berry Capsules
Is black goji berry better than red goji?
Neither is better. They are different. Black goji berries carry more anthocyanins and a milder taste. Red goji berries carry more carotenoids and a sweeter, tarter flavor.

Why does black goji turn water purple or blue?
The anthocyanins shift color with pH. Neutral water turns violet. Add something alkaline, and it drifts blue. Add lemon, and it turns pink. It is a quick at-home signal that the pigment is real.
